Role Snapshot

This role will reside within the Financial Planning and Analysis team and support activities related to pricing for WPS' new and existing government contracts. This position can be hired as remote or hybrid; however, occasional travel to the Madison offices may be required.

Our team is seeking a highly capable Pricing Analyst who is looking to develop their finance and presentation skills while gaining knowledge in government contracting. The role will be challenging yet fun, and you will gain skills and experience that can be leveraged over the rest of your career.

In this role you will:

  • Work within the FP&A team and collaboratively with operational teams to support WPS' government contracting activities:
    • Build financial pricing models for projected staffing and cost build-ups
    • Support pricing of government directed change orders
    • Assemble various analyses to assist with proposal developments
    • Support leaders during contract negotiations
    • Gather historical data to develop Forward Pricing Rates
    • Analyze WPS' operational wage rates for price adjustments
    • Present results of analyses and provide recommendations to project teams and leadership
  • Strive for efficiencies in data analysis and improving or automating processes
  • Partner with leaders of increasing seniority, including Executive leaders, as well as provide training and guidance as appropriate
  • Perform ad-hoc analysis to support executive decision making
